Are you trusting God more than yourself? Every day we make decisions that shape our lives, but are we relying on our own wisdom or seeking God's direction? Pastor Chris Teien continues the Summer in Proverbs series by teaching through Proverbs 16, showing how God calls us to surrender our plans, value His wisdom above worldly success, and faithfully follow His ways in every decision we make.God's wisdom calls believers to trust Him more than themselves in every decision they make. As we surrender our plans, value His wisdom above worldly success, and follow His ways each day, God faithfully directs our steps and accomplishes His purposes for His glory and our good.In This Message:1. SURRENDER Your Plans to GodPlanning is wise, but our plans should always be surrendered to the Lord. Through personal stories about financial decisions, caring for a dangerous tree, and everyday choices, Pastor Chris demonstrates the importance of seeking God's guidance in prayer, examining our motives, and trusting Him to direct our steps instead of relying on ourselves. (Proverbs 16:1–9; Proverbs 3:5–6; Proverbs 21:5; Nehemiah)2. VALUE God's Wisdom Above Worldly SuccessThe world measures success by wealth, possessions, and status, but God values wisdom, humility, and faithful obedience. Proverbs teaches that wisdom is worth more than gold, pride leads to destruction, and true success comes from pursuing God's purposes rather than worldly approval. (Proverbs 16:16–20; Daniel 4)3. FOLLOW God's Ways Every DayWalking in God's wisdom shapes our words, our decisions, our relationships, and our character. Even when life is uncertain or difficult, we can trust God's sovereign purposes, knowing that He is directing our steps and calling us to live with humility, integrity, and confidence in Him. (Proverbs 16:21–33; Romans 5:8; Genesis 50:20)Illustrations
